Transaction 3fef9f70d31c46f1bc7683d003253e20aff61722aff40799e9b3977238eb5b93

4 Input
1 Outputs
  • 3fef9f70d31c46f1bc7683d003253e20aff61722aff40799e9b3977238eb5b93:0
  • value  8486826
    address  326YL5zcsZY4qgYaXW8Po3oYgFNHxF84GE